Chocolate Protein Banana Bread

Description

This Chocolate Protein Banana Bread is a delicious twist on the classic recipe. This version incorporates protein powder, ripe bananas, and black cocoa for a flavourful and moist treat. Enjoy it as a protein-packed snack or a post-workout refuel option.


Ingredients

Scale

Wet Ingredients:

  • 3 ripe bananas
  • 1/4 cup maple syrup
  • 1 egg
  • 2 tbsp canola oil

Dry Ingredients:

  • 2 scoops protein powder any flavour works – I used Cookies n Cream!
  • 1/4 cup black cocoa powder regular cocoa powder works too, but try to find black cocoa if you can!
  • 3/4 cup all-purpose flour
  • 1/2 tsp baking soda
  • 1/2 tsp baking powder
  • 1/4 tsp salt
  • 1/2 cup chocolate chips

Instructions

  •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C).
  • In a large bowl, take your ripe bananas and mash them until smooth. The riper the bananas, the sweeter and more flavourful your bread will be.
  • Add the maple syrup, egg, and canola oil to the mashed bananas. Mix well until all the wet ingredients are thoroughly combined.
  • Add in the protein powder, black cocoa powder, all-purpose flour, baking soda, baking powder, and salt into the bowl. Gently fold the ingredients together until just combined. Be careful not to over-mix, as this can result in a dense bread.
  • Mix in the chocolate chips. Pro tip: use chopped chocolate instead of chocolate chips – these will melt better and create delicious pockets of chocolaty goodness throughout the bread.
  • Pour the batter into a lined and greased loaf pan.
  • Place the loaf pan in the preheated oven and bake for 45-55 minutes. To check for doneness, insert a toothpick into the centre of the bread. If it comes out clean or with a few crumbs clinging to it, your banana bread is ready.
  • Once baked, remove the banana bread from the oven and allow it to cool in the pan for 10-15 minutes. This helps it set and become easier to slice.
  • After cooling slightly, transfer the banana bread to a wire rack to cool completely.

Notes

  • Wrap the baked and cooled Protein Chocolate Banana Bread tightly in plastic wrap or place it in an airtight container for storage.
  • Avoid slicing the bread until you’re ready to eat to maintain its moisture and freshness.
  • Store the bread at room temperature instead of refrigerating it to preserve its texture.
  • If storing for an extended period, freeze individual slices in freezer-safe bags or containers.
  • Thaw frozen slices at room temperature before enjoying.
